The postcode HP6 5JQ is located in Buckinghamshire It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. HP6 5JQ is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
HP6 5JQ is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 8.6 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of HP6 5JQ as Urbanites > Ageing urban living > Delayed retirement.
The closest road name to HP6 5JQ is White House Court which is centered 51 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Hervines Road and is 126 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 753 m away at Amersham Underground Station The closest railway station is Amersham Rail Station, 753 m away.
The closest primary school to HP6 5JQ (for ages 11 and under) is Heatherton School.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Dr Challoner's Grammar School. The last OFSTED inspection on November 6, 2019 rated this school as Outstanding
The local pub for residents of HP6 5JQ is The Bat and Ball and is 5.76 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on August 9, 2012. The nearest takeaway food is available from Holmer Green Chilli and is 6.25 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on February 21, 2019.
Policing for HP6 5JQ is covered by the Thames Valley police force association and Buckinghamsh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
